How do I afford to adopt a child?

Welcoming a new child into your home is an invaluable experience⁠—an often costly one too.

In fact, Adoptive Families Magazine estimates that the cost of a U.S. newborn adoption in 2016-17 was $40,000-$45,000.

Check out the domestic newborn adoption breakdown below!

  • Home Study Fee: $1,500-2,500
  • Documentation Preparation & Authentication: $1,000
  • Adoption Agency Application & Program Fees: $5,000-$20,000
  • Adoption Consultant Fees: $1,000-$3,000
  • Attorney Fees: $4,200 – $15,000
  • Advertising & Networking: $500-$2,500
  • Birth Family Counseling: $500-$1,000
  • Birth Mother Expenses: $3,000-$5,000
  • Foster Care: $100-$400
  • Travel Expenses: $1,000 – $3,000
  • Post-Placement Expenses: $500-$2,000
  • Miscellaneous Expenses: $1,000 – $3,000

AdoptTogether

AdoptTogether is the world’s largest adoption specific crowdfunding platform. The mission of AdoptTogether is to create a family for every child! In six years, the nonprofit has helped more than 4,000 families raise $13 million. With this in mind, it is safe to say that AdoptTogether is well on its way to providing children in need a loving adoptive family.

Services fees: Free to sign up, 5% transaction fee

GoFundMe

GoFundMe is a popular free fundraising platform. Since it was founded, GoFundMe has raised more than $50 billion for 5o million individuals to champion change and spread compassion. With this in mind, GoFundMe has empowered individuals, teams, and families to pursue opportunities that would not be available otherwise—and you can too!

Service fee: Free to sign up, 2.9% + $0.30 processing fee per donation

Plumfund

Start your adoption fund with Plumfund! Plumfund is a top-rated crowdfunding website that has raised more than $48 million since 2006. The platform is known for its easy-to-use interface. Friends and families can view your Plumfund profile on social media with user-friendly applications to integrate Plumdund with your personal social accounts.

Service fees: Free to sign up, 2.8% + $0.30 processing fee per donation

Fundly

Crowdfunding site Fundly’s mission is to share the unlimited possibilities achievable by anyone. Fundly is widely regarded for its’ mobile and social media integrations. For example, Fundly’s Facebook OpenGraph integration automatically broadcasts campaign activity. In addition, you can manage your account from anywhere with the Fundly smartphone app.

Service fee: Free to sign up, 3% processing fee per donation, 4.9% service fee per donation

Adoptions From The Heart

The Adoptions From The Heart scholarship is a gratuitous scholarship to help birth parents establish a career. Twice a year, the scholarship committee chooses recipients for the fall and spring semesters. Uniquely, this scholarship is also available to those attending a trade school.

Scholarship Eligibility:

  • Should have placed a child for adoption in or after 1985
  • Must have been accepted to a college or trade school
  • Must show financial need
  • Obligated to write an essay regarding the adoption story

Lifetime Adoption Foundation

The Lifetime Adoption Foundation proudly presents deserving applicants with scholarships for higher-education endeavors. The Foundation recognizes that adoption can be hard; however, honor birth parents who have enabled others to experience the joy of parenthood.

Scholarship Eligibility:

  • Must apply for the scholarship
  • Needs to show proof of part-time or full-time enrollment
  • Must be drug-free
  • Must have a current C average or higher
  • Should be a birth mother that placed a child for adoption after 1990
  • Must write a 400-word essay

The Adoption Network Law Center Scholarship Program

Each year, the Adoption Network Law Center awards up to $10,000 in scholarships to birth parents and adoptees. The scholarship is awarded in November to recognize National Adoption Month. The Law Center started this noble tradition to give back to the adoption community and to support those who are interested in higher education.

Scholarship Eligibility:

  • Must be a birth parent or an adopted child
  • Needs to be accepted or currently enrolled in college, university, vocational, technical or trade school
  • Must submit a video demonstrating or explaining how adoption has made an impact on your life

Fred M. Riley Birth Parent Scholarship Fund

The Fred. M. Riley Birth Parent Scholarship Fund provides financial support for birth parents who lovingly chose adoption. In retrospect, Fred M. Riley, the fund’s namesake,  dedicated his life to promoting the prevention of child abuse and neglect. Also, he was a great advocate for adoption and teen pregnancy prevention programs.

Scholarship Eligibility:

  • Must submit a class schedule
  •  Obligated to submit an acceptance letter from an educational institution or trade school
  • Must be drug-free
  • Needs to have a current C GPA or higher
  • Must include a tuition invoice for the upcoming semester
  • Must submit a 400-word essay describing future goals
